About the Business

Big Bear Lodge

Big Bear Lodge is a charming Up North Log Cabin restaurant located at 25253 Telegraph Road in Brownstown Charter Township, Michigan. Our cozy establishment features an open kitchen with a live wood-fired grill, rotisserie, and pizza oven, as well as a full-service bar, three stone fireplaces, six LED TVs, and semi-private event rooms.

Whether you're celebrating a special occasion like a birthday, anniversary, or graduation, or hosting a business meeting, reunion, memorial luncheon, baby or bridal shower, Big Bear Lodge is the perfect venue. We offer semi-private accommodations for groups of all sizes.

At Big Bear Lodge, we take pride in using only the finest ingredients in our dishes. From wood-fired pizzas and flatbreads to delicious salads, steaks, and ribs, our menu has something for everyone. Visit us today to experience our warm and inviting atmosphere and savor our mouthwatering cuisine.
